Transaction 1710cca103b095f80dd5111a26b22015e168b5c45a33dae672a1e32286631415
1 Input
1 Output
-
1710cca103b095f80dd5111a26b22015e168b5c45a33dae672a1e32286631415:0
- value
- 63878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faa6b9a4eb058ed0ad39449711d4ef0a7fa23a8f OP_EQUAL
- address
- 3QYLamafNLpQyfquS8Voxr3UbyUWruBS2j